Manufacturing Process
1. Product Design & Development
The LED light pipe is developed according to the LED package position, LED height, front-panel indicator location, required light path, available clearance, and mounting arrangement. The optical path and interface between the LED, light pipe, and front-panel indicator are reviewed during product development.
2. Plastic Mould Design
A precision injection mould is designed according to the light pipe geometry. Cavity and core design, parting line, gate location, cooling channels, venting, and ejection arrangement are considered. Particular attention is given to optical surfaces, thin sections, light-guiding geometry, locating features, and dimensional tolerances.
3. Mould Manufacturing
Mould components are manufactured using suitable mould steel such as P20, H13, or S136 depending on production volume and required mould durability. CNC machining, EDM, drilling, polishing, fitting, and mould assembly are carried out according to the required design.
For optical light pipes, appropriate polishing and surface finishing of critical optical areas can be considered to support the required light transmission characteristics.
4. Injection Moulding
The selected optical or transparent thermoplastic material is heated and injected into the mould cavity under controlled processing conditions. After cooling, the moulded LED light pipe is ejected carefully to minimize damage to optical surfaces and functional locating features.
5. Finishing & Assembly Preparation
Gate marks and excess material are removed where applicable. Optical surfaces are handled carefully to minimize scratches, contamination, and surface damage. The moulded light pipe is then prepared for installation with the LED, PCB, front panel, or display assembly.
6. Quality Inspection
Finished LED light pipes are inspected for dimensions, optical surface quality, LED alignment, light transmission characteristics, mounting features, fitment, and visual appearance. Where required, the component can be checked within the intended front-panel and PCB assembly.
Raw Materials
| Material | Typical Use |
|---|---|
| Polycarbonate (PC) | Transparent and durable LED light pipe applications |
| PMMA / Acrylic | Applications requiring good optical clarity and light transmission |
| Optical-Grade PC | Precision light-guiding and indicator applications |
| Optical-Grade PMMA | Clear optical light transmission applications |
| PETG | Selected transparent indicator and light-guiding applications |
| Transparent Engineering Plastic | Customized optical component applications |
| Tinted Transparent Plastic | Applications requiring controlled indicator appearance |
| Diffused Optical Plastic | Applications requiring softer or distributed LED illumination |
The material should be selected according to the required transparency, light transmission, diffusion, colour, temperature, dimensional stability, optical geometry, and operating environment. Not every transparent plastic provides the same optical performance, so the selected grade should be validated for the intended LED and light-pipe design.
Quality Control
Raw Material Inspection: Optical material grade, transparency, colour, and incoming material condition are checked.
Mould Inspection: Cavity, core, optical surfaces, ejection system, cooling arrangement, and critical mould features are inspected.
Dimensional Inspection: Overall dimensions, light-pipe length, wall thickness, LED interface, locating features, and critical clearances are checked.
Optical Surface Inspection: Light-transmitting surfaces are inspected for scratches, flow marks, bubbles, black spots, contamination, and other visible defects.
LED Alignment Inspection: The light pipe is checked for correct alignment with the specified LED position and front-panel indicator.
Light Transmission Inspection: Where required, the moulded component is evaluated for the intended light transmission, diffusion, colour, and indicator appearance.
Fitment Inspection: Mounting tabs, clips, grooves, and locating features are checked against the PCB and front-panel assembly.
Packaging Inspection: Components are packed appropriately to reduce scratching, contamination, deformation, and handling damage.
Buyer Guide
When sourcing a Set Top Box Plastic Led Light Pipe Mould and Moulding Service, buyers should provide:
2D engineering drawing or 3D CAD model
LED package type and dimensions
LED quantity and spacing
PCB dimensions and LED locations
LED height from the PCB
Required front-panel indicator location
Light-pipe length and geometry
Required optical path and illumination arrangement
Required transparency, diffusion, or tint
Front-panel dimensions and mounting arrangement
Required clips, tabs, grooves, or locating features
Preferred optical plastic grade
Operating temperature and environmental conditions
Required colour or surface finish, if applicable
Expected production quantity
Prototype or sample requirements
For new designs, the light-pipe geometry and optical material can be evaluated according to the LED type, PCB arrangement, front-panel design, required illumination appearance, available space, and production volume.
